Buckle Up, Buttercup: The Non-Stop Option
Let's get this party started, shall we? If you're lucky enough to snag a non-stop flight, then you're looking at a breezy 5-ish hour journey. That's practically a nap and a movie (though with questionable airline snacks, the movie might be more entertaining). The Plot Thickens: One-Stop Shops and Beyond
Ah, the wonderful world of connecting flights. Here, my friend, things can get a little... interesting. Depending on your chosen airline and the celestial alignment of the day, you could be looking at anywhere from a quick 6-hour hop with a pitstop to refuel the plane (and your wanderlust) to a full-blown odyssey that could rival Homer's epic.
